Posted 4 Nov 2020 by craig.dudley.99@gmail.com Post: Assumed Preferences had only GPU setting available. I then looked around further. Found Suspend GPU usage via Activity menu item. After I suspended GPU usage, I started BOINC again and have not had a kernel panic since (24+ hours and counting). So it looks like a problem with BOINC usage of 2nd GPU on Late 2013 MacPro running 10.15.7. Would be nice to get this fixed. Thanks -- Craig |

Posted 3 Nov 2020 by craig.dudley.99@gmail.com Post: Hi, My version of BOINC is. 7.6.11 on macOS 10.15.7 (aka Catalina). Running on a MacPro Late 2013 (64 GB) with 2 x AMD FirePro D700 (VRAM 6 GB) GPUs. Project involved is Milkyway@home. When I run BOINC with milkyway@home as project, I get a kernel panic indicating: panic(cpu 2 caller 0xffffff7f8da80ad5): userspace watchdog timeout: no successful checkins from com.apple.WindowServer in 120 seconds service: com.apple.logd, total successful checkins since load (25470 seconds ago): 2548, last successful checkin: 0 seconds ago service: com.apple.WindowServer, total successful checkins since load (25440 seconds ago): 2532, last successful checkin: 120 seconds ago This problem also happened on 10.15.5 and 10.15.6. This kernel panic doesn't happen when BOINC is NOT running. I tried a clean install of Catalina and problem still happens. Apple has told me I should go to the author of the software so here I am reporting the problem. I understand (I may be wrong on this) the 2nd D700 is used as a GPU doing Metal calls. Both my displays show up in System Report as being handled by the 1st D700. I would like to run BOINC with Milkyway@home project but I can't have my system freezing frequently and randomly. Any ideas? -- Craig Dudley |
